> rtl8169_init_phy is only used on rtl8169_init_one so it's fine to never
> ask it to activate the timer: the racing dev->open will do it anyway.

Does rtl8169_init_phy need to occur after register_netdev? Normally
register_netdev should be the very last thing in a probe routine.
